Across TCGA patient cohorts, TAAR8 RNA expression is significantly associated with the go_rna of many other GO terms, with 6,337 significant associations in total. STAD shows the largest number of these associations.

The most reproducible TAAR8-associated GO terms across cancer lineages are Base-excision repair, Protein targeting to mitochondrion, and Aerobic respiration. Each is linked with TAAR8 in more than 9 cancer types. Because this analysis shows association rather than direction, both TAAR8-to-partner and partner-to-TAAR8 results are reported.
